Output f18392907bd9ed2ed497860cccc04f2852c609ddc25017a17841c5a723e7f901:6

value
57411891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d623eedb8aace3cb053843b8afb22e0c93c51dd OP_EQUAL
address
MRAXdvc32CMkEsXus2oWdmYPiuwyHxpANh
transaction
f18392907bd9ed2ed497860cccc04f2852c609ddc25017a17841c5a723e7f901
spent
true